Former Pakistan PM Imran Khan is arrested

Former Pakistan prime minister Imran Khan has been arrested by the army, his aide says.
Khan was taken into custody on Tuesday at a court docket in Islamabad the place he was showing for a corruption case, native broadcaster Geo TV reported.
A Reuters witness mentioned shortly after Khan entered the gate of the Islamabad Excessive Courtroom, contingents of paramilitary forces and armoured personnel carriers entered after him.
The gate was blocked by the armoured autos whereas Khan was whisked away shortly after beneath heavy safety, the witness added.
